Website User-Focused Website Design Principles
A powerful user-centered website design prioritizes the needs and goals of its audience. This means concentrating on user research, understanding their behavior and reasons, and then crafting a website that is intuitive, accessible, and engaging.
Here are some key principles of user-centered design:
* **Make it Easy to Find Information:** Users should be able to rapidly find the information they need.
* **Keep It Simple:** Avoid jargon. Use clear and brief language that is easy to understand.
* **Provide a Positive User Experience:** The website should be satisfying to use. Make it esthetically pleasing.
* **Test and Iterate:** Continuously evaluate the website with users and make changes based on their feedback.

Bringing to Life Your Vision: The Website Design Process
Once the brainstorming and planning stages are complete, it's time to develop your website design into a tangible reality. This stage involves a collaborative stride where designers execute your ideas into a visual masterpiece.
The initial step is usually creating wireframes, which act as the basic structure and layout of your website. These blueprints help to visualize the placement of elements such as menus, navigation bars, and content areas. Subsequently, designers create mockups, which are more detailed representations of the website's design, showcasing colors, typography, and imagery.
During this phase, it's essential to gather feedback from stakeholders and make any necessary revisions before moving on to the read more development stage.
The website development process involves transforming the approved design into a functional website. This typically involves coding the website in H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, ensuring it is responsive across different devices and platforms. Concurrently, content is added onto the website, finalizing the transformation from concept to a fully functional online presence.
